Name Meaning

FORM CONTRACTED FROM AN OLDER CZECH NAME VECELAV, DERIVED FROM THE SLAVIC ELEMENTS VĘŤĬJĬ “MORE, GRAPT” AND SLAVA “GLORY”. SAINT VÁCCLAV (KNOWN AS WENCESLAS OR WENCESLAUS IN ENGLISH) WAS A 10TH -CENTURY BOHEMIA DUKE MURDERED BY HIS BROTHER. HE IS THE PATRON SAINT OF THE CZECH REPUBLIC. THIS WAS ALSO THE NAME OF SEVERAL BOHEMIAN KINGS.
